Common
thinking is that throughout history it has been the men that drum and the
women who dance!
|
 |
However, there is historical evidence that during the
earliest cultures of the Mediterranean world women were spiritual leaders.
Priestesses and other holy women played the frame drum in the rituals of
their goddesses and they were powerful, wise, honoured and respected (see
Layne Redmond, “When the Drummers Were Women”).
